KATHUA, SEPTEMBER 25:- Vice
Chairman, State Advisory Board for Development of Gujjars and Bakerwals, Ch Zafar
Ali today reviewed the progress on Cluster Model Village, Badnota during a
meeting held here today.
Pertinently, village Badnota of block Lohai Malhar with a good number of
tribal population, had been identified to be developed as model cluster village under
Special Central Assistance to Tribal Sub Plan ( SCA to TSP).
Threadbare
discussion was held on physical and financial progress achieved on development
of the village during the year 2016-17 and 2017-18 for improving infrastructure
in Education, health, PHE, Electricity, Animal Husbandry, Sheep Husbandry and
Agriculture sectors.
It was apprised in the meeting that funds worth Rs 50 lakh have been
sanctioned during the year 2016-17 and 2017-18 for strengthening the
infrastructure under the plan against which Rs 25.218 lakh has been expended
till March 2017.
The departments highlighted the progress achieved under the first phase
of the plan, under which projects such as additional class rooms, play ground
and laboratory for Government Higher Secondary School Badnota have been
started. Likewise, an ambulance has been purchased by health department, while
work on laying of PHE Distribution system by PHE department, installation of 25
KVA transformers, establishment of dairy units by animal husbandry and
construction of sheep extension centre Badnota has been started besides Honda
pumps and Spray pumps has been distributed.
During the meeting, the progress under Skill Development
programme was also reviewed under which a total of Rs.9 lakh have been expended
against the sanctioned Rs.25 lakh for providing training in different trades
such as electrician, Plumber, Computer networking, driver cum mechanic, tailor,
plumber, refrigerator and air conditioning through ITI’s and
Polytechnic college Kathua.
Vice
Chairman called upon the officers to speed up the works assigned to their
respective departments besides maintaining quality of works. He asked the
concerned for removing bottlenecks, if any, in the implementation of approved
plan. He informed that the physical inspection of the completed and ongoing
projects will be done soon.
